Transaction 3b67636bcb000b4a90388f062a5f8dd6c919a58653acba12b187a0b136f5f29d
1 Input
1 Output
-
3b67636bcb000b4a90388f062a5f8dd6c919a58653acba12b187a0b136f5f29d:0
- value
- 34730405810
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 f2a49e461abd239cf8e9651be340ac274a4a82049adaf30c938f7089baff60ae
- address
- tb1p72jfu3s6h53ee78fv5d7xs9vya9y4qsyntd0xryn3acgnwhlvzhq8f6fr6